Salem Investment Counselors's Q3 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2025, Salem Investment Counselors held 1,263 positions worth $3.49B, up 11% from $3.16B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 49% of the portfolio.

Salem Investment Counselors's Q3 2025 filing shows 92 new, 237 increased, 208 reduced and 49 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Vanguard 0-3 Month Treasury Bill ETF: 31,776 shares worth $2.4M. The largest sale was Palantir, an estimated $16.3M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 33% of assets, up from 31%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Financials.
